HSBC HOLDINGS PLC - STORE CAP CORP ownership

STORE CAP CORP's ticker is STOR and the CUSIP is 862121100. A total of 423 filers reported holding STORE CAP CORP in Q4 2020. The put-call ratio across all filers is 1.86 and the average weighting 0.2%.

Quarter-by-quarter ownership
HSBC HOLDINGS PLC ownership history of STORE CAP CORP
ValueSharesWeighting
Q4 2022$24,530,967
-26.9%
765,158
-28.3%
0.03%
-49.1%
Q3 2022$33,555,000
-16.5%
1,067,204
-30.4%
0.06%
-1.8%
Q2 2022$40,199,000
+10.5%
1,532,418
+25.2%
0.06%
+27.3%
Q1 2022$36,372,000
-8.4%
1,224,114
+6.0%
0.04%
+18.9%
Q4 2021$39,718,000
+25.0%
1,155,072
+18.1%
0.04%
+15.6%
Q3 2021$31,767,000
-19.8%
977,696
-14.4%
0.03%
-23.8%
Q2 2021$39,628,000
+9.1%
1,142,388
+5.5%
0.04%
-2.3%
Q1 2021$36,324,000
-3.8%
1,082,616
-3.1%
0.04%
-14.0%
Q4 2020$37,778,000
+24.9%
1,117,596
+2.6%
0.05%
+4.2%
Q3 2020$30,249,000
-14.7%
1,089,250
-26.8%
0.05%
-28.4%
Q2 2020$35,447,000
+43.6%
1,488,733
+8.4%
0.07%
+17.5%
Q1 2020$24,684,000
-37.8%
1,373,449
+25.9%
0.06%
-17.4%
Q4 2019$39,689,000
-19.0%
1,091,308
-16.6%
0.07%
-24.2%
Q3 2019$48,976,000
+22.7%
1,309,152
+8.9%
0.09%
+19.7%
Q2 2019$39,900,000
-3.3%
1,202,179
-2.4%
0.08%
+1.3%
Q1 2019$41,273,000
+22.4%
1,232,059
+3.5%
0.08%
+21.0%
Q4 2018$33,711,000
-3.8%
1,190,755
-5.6%
0.06%
+10.7%
Q3 2018$35,054,000
+1.9%
1,261,373
+0.4%
0.06%
-8.2%
Q2 2018$34,411,000
-18.3%
1,255,875
-26.0%
0.06%
-3.2%
Q1 2018$42,108,000
+34.0%
1,696,591
+40.6%
0.06%
+40.0%
Q4 2017$31,419,000
+19.9%
1,206,553
+14.5%
0.04%
+7.1%
Q3 2017$26,215,000
+71.6%
1,054,082
+54.9%
0.04%
+50.0%
Q2 2017$15,273,000
+3108.6%
680,328
+3309.8%
0.03%
+2700.0%
Q1 2017$476,000
-12.2%
19,952
-9.1%
0.00%0.0%
Q4 2016$542,000
-15.7%
21,953
+0.6%
0.00%
-50.0%
Q3 2016$643,000
-32.5%
21,819
-32.5%
0.00%
-33.3%
Q2 2016$953,000
+113.2%
32,342
+87.2%
0.00%
+200.0%
Q1 2016$447,000
+87.0%
17,278
+67.5%
0.00%0.0%
Q4 2015$239,00010,3150.00%
Other shareholders
STORE CAP CORP shareholders Q4 2020
NameSharesValueWeighting ↓
GSI Capital Advisors LLC 495,400$13,770,0007.15%
PRING TURNER CAPITAL GROUP INC 86,835$2,413,0003.10%
REINHART PARTNERS, LLC. 885,146$24,598,0002.22%
AMI INVESTMENT MANAGEMENT INC 142,005$3,946,0002.05%
Hudson Executive Capital LP 890,800$24,755,0002.00%
CBRE INVESTMENT MANAGEMENT LISTED REAL ASSETS LLC 5,219,588$145,052,0001.97%
GRAYBILL WEALTH MANAGEMENT, LTD. 95,170$2,645,0001.92%
Redwood Investment Management, LLC 181,654$5,048,0001.83%
ANCHOR CAPITAL ADVISORS LLC 1,807,463$50,229,0001.83%
NFC Investments, LLC 203,775$5,663,0001.82%
View complete list of STORE CAP CORP shareholders